PT-141 (Bremelanotide): What the Evidence Shows
Bremelanotide (Vyleesi) is FDA-approved for one specific group of women. The benefit is real but modest, nausea is common, and "PT-141" sold as a research peptide is a different story.
PT-141 is the research name for bremelanotide, a peptide sold under the brand name Vyleesi. In June 2019, the U.S. Food and Drug Administration (FDA) approved it as the first on-demand treatment specifically for premenopausal women with a condition called acquired, generalized hypoactive sexual desire disorder, or HSDD. The drug's official label lists an initial U.S. approval of 2019. Because the same molecule circulates online as an unregulated "research peptide," it helps to separate what the human evidence actually supports from what it does not.
Below is a plain-language look at how the drug works, what the trials found, who it is and is not for, and where the evidence is genuinely thin. The short version: for a narrowly defined group, the benefit is real but small, and the side effects are common enough to be the main practical limitation.
How it works
Bremelanotide is a synthetic cyclic peptide that activates melanocortin receptors in the body, mainly the melanocortin-4 receptor (MC4R), and also MC1R. According to an NIH monograph, it acts centrally in the brain rather than on blood vessels or genital tissue. That is what sets it apart from erectile-dysfunction drugs such as sildenafil, which work on blood flow.
There is direct human evidence for this brain-based mechanism. In a functional-MRI study of 31 premenopausal women with HSDD, activating MC4R with bremelanotide changed how the brain processed erotic images: it increased connectivity between the amygdala and insula relative to placebo, and reduced activity in a self-monitoring brain region (the secondary somatosensory cortex). More women reported increased sexual desire after the drug than after placebo (P = 0.007). It is a small, mechanistic study, but it supports the idea that the effect is central rather than peripheral.
What the trials actually show
The approval rests on two identical Phase 3 trials known as the RECONNECT studies (Study 301 and Study 302). Each ran 24 weeks and was randomized, double-blind, and placebo-controlled. Together they enrolled a solid, adequately powered group: 1,267 premenopausal women randomized, with 1,247 in the safety population, all with acquired, generalized HSDD. Participants used the drug on an as-needed basis.
In the pooled results, women on bremelanotide showed a statistically significant improvement over placebo, but the size of the improvement was modest. Desire rose by an integrated FSFI-desire change of +0.35 (P < .001) on a scale that runs roughly from 1.2 to 6.0, and desire-related distress fell by an integrated FSDS-DAO item-13 change of -0.33 (P < .001). Statistically clear; numerically small.
The benefit is statistically real but modest. Bremelanotide is not a large-effect aphrodisiac.
Independent reviewers have pushed on exactly this point. They have questioned how clinically meaningful the change is, whether the rating scales used were the right ones, and whether the effect sizes matter in daily life, concluding that the benefits may only be modest. It is also worth noting what the trials did not do: they compared the drug against placebo, not against the other approved HSDD medication (flibanserin) or against non-drug approaches. There is no head-to-head evidence.
Side effects and safety
Tolerability is the main practical limit. The most common side effects reported in the trials were:
- Nausea, in 40% of treated patients, usually worst with the first dose. Anti-nausea medication was needed in 13%, and 8% dropped out of the trials because of it.
- Flushing, in 20% (versus under 1% on placebo).
- Headache, in 11% (versus 2% on placebo).
- Focal hyperpigmentation, in about 1%darkening of skin or gums, including the face, gingiva, and breasts. It may not fully resolve, and the risk is higher with darker skin and more frequent dosing.
The drug also transiently raises blood pressure (peak increases of roughly 6 mmHg systolic and 3 mmHg diastolic) and lowers heart rate after each dose, generally returning to baseline within 12 hours. Because of this, the label makes cardiovascular caution explicit: it is contraindicated in uncontrolled high blood pressure or known cardiovascular disease, and it is not recommended for people at high cardiovascular risk. NIH's LiverTox has also noted rare cases of drug-induced liver injury.
The approved product is a subcutaneous auto-injector delivering 1.75 mg, given at least 45 minutes before anticipated sexual activity. Dosing is capped at one dose per 24 hours and no more than 8 doses per month, and the label directs stopping after 8 weeks if symptoms do not improve. An earlier intranasal (nasal spray) version was abandoned during development: after the FDA halted Phase II trials in 2007 over blood-pressure increases, the manufacturer ceased nasal-spray development in 2008.
Who it is (and isn't) for
The human efficacy data and the FDA approval cover only one group: premenopausal women with acquired, generalized HSDD that is not caused by another medical or psychiatric condition, relationship problems, or medications. The label is explicit about the boundaries. Bremelanotide is not indicated for HSDD in postmenopausal women, is not FDA-approved for men, and is not indicated to enhance sexual performance.
This matters because the same peptide, labeled "PT-141," is widely sold as a research chemical or through gray-market and compounding vendors, often with claims about boosting libido in men or in the general population. Those claims are not established by the trials described here. The human trial evidence applies only to the regulated, standardized product.
The bottom line
For premenopausal women with acquired, generalized HSDD, bremelanotide offers a real but modest improvement in desire and distress, backed by two adequately powered trials and a plausible brain-based mechanism. Against that, nausea is common, the on-demand timing (45-plus minutes before sex) is impractical for many, and independent reviewers doubt how meaningful the average benefit is. Outside that specific group, and especially for unregulated "PT-141," the evidence simply does not exist. Anyone considering it should weigh those trade-offs with a licensed healthcare professional.
